Global Consumer Billing Management Software Market to Reach US$25.6 Billion by 2030
The global market for Consumer Billing Management Software estimated at US$20.1 Billion in the year 2024, is expected to reach US$25.6 Billion by 2030, growing at a CAGR of 4.1% over the analysis period 2024-2030. On-Premise Deployment, one of the segments analyzed in the report, is expected to record a 4.0% CAGR and reach US$18.5 Billion by the end of the analysis period. Growth in the Cloud Deployment segment is estimated at 4.5% CAGR over the analysis period.
The U.S. Market is Estimated at US$5.4 Billion While China is Forecast to Grow at 7.0% CAGR
The Consumer Billing Management Software market in the U.S. is estimated at US$5.4 Billion in the year 2024. China, the world`s second largest economy, is forecast to reach a projected market size of US$5.4 Billion by the year 2030 trailing a CAGR of 7.0% over the analysis period 2024-2030. Among the other noteworthy geographic markets are Japan and Canada, each forecast to grow at a CAGR of 1.0% and 4.7% respectively over the analysis period. Within Europe, Germany is forecast to grow at approximately 1.9% CAGR.

Unveiling Efficiency: What Is Consumer Billing Management Software and How Is It Revolutionizing Businesses?
Consumer billing management software is an innovative technology designed to streamline the invoicing and payment processes for businesses of all sizes. This software automates many of the routine tasks associated with billing, such as generating invoices, tracking payments, and managing account balances. It is particularly valuable in industries where billing operations are complex and require regular updates, such as telecommunications, utilities, and subscription-based services. The primary appeal of this software lies in its ability to minimize errors, reduce administrative overhead, and provide a more transparent billing process for both the service provider and the consumer. Enhanced features such as multi-currency and multi-language support, integration with various payment gateways, and compliance with international tax regulations make it an indispensable tool for global businesses looking to optimize their revenue streams.
How Are Technological Advancements Shaping Consumer Billing Management Solutions?
The consumer billing management sector is heavily influenced by technological advancements that enhance the functionality and user-friendliness of the software. Modern billing systems are increasingly leveraging cloud computing, which allows businesses to reduce IT infrastructure costs and enhance scalability and accessibility. The integration of artificial intelligence (AI) and machine learning algorithms has further transformed these systems, enabling predictive analytics to assess payment patterns and customer behavior. This capability allows businesses to tailor their billing practices to individual consumer needs and predict future revenue streams more accurately. Additionally, the advent of blockchain technology promises a new level of security and transparency in billing transactions, potentially reducing fraud and disputes over billing inaccuracies. These technological innovations not only improve operational efficiency but also significantly enhance customer satisfaction by providing more precise and timely billing information.
What Challenges Do Businesses Face with Consumer Billing Management Software?
While consumer billing management software offers numerous benefits, businesses often face challenges when implementing and optimizing these systems. One major challenge is the integration of billing software with existing IT infrastructure, particularly in legacy systems that may not be readily compatible with new software. This can lead to significant upfront costs and disruptions in service during the integration phase. Another challenge is ensuring data security, especially with systems that handle sensitive payment information. Companies must comply with rigorous data protection standards, such as the General Data Protection Regulation (GDPR) in Europe, which adds complexity to the management of billing systems. Furthermore, as billing systems become more advanced, the need for skilled personnel to manage these systems increases. This necessitates ongoing training and development, which can be a resource-intensive process. Despite these challenges, the potential benefits of streamlined billing processes and improved revenue management drive businesses to continually invest in advanced billing management solutions.
What Factors Are Catalyzing the Expansion of the Consumer Billing Management Software Market?
The growth in the consumer billing management software market is driven by several factors. Foremost among these is the increasing demand for enhanced transparency and efficiency in billing transactions, which compels businesses to adopt sophisticated billing management solutions. As companies expand globally, the need for software that can handle diverse billing regulations, multiple currencies, and varied tax systems becomes critical. Additionally, the shift towards subscription-based and consumption-based business models across various industries necessitates more dynamic and flexible billing systems that can accommodate recurring billing cycles and usage-based billing. Consumer behavior also plays a significant role, as today`s consumers expect quick, accurate, and easy-to-understand billing interactions. The rising prevalence of mobile and online payment methods encourages businesses to integrate more seamless, tech-driven billing solutions to cater to the digital-savvy customer base. Economic factors, such as the cost savings associated with automating billing processes and reducing manual errors, also contribute to the market growth. Together, these drivers ensure that the market for consumer billing management software continues to evolve and expand, meeting the needs of modern businesses and consumers alike.
